Is upward mobility a solo journey – with career success driven by talent and hard work? Or is it a relational process, shaped by enduring connections to one’s class and family origins? Malik Fercovic investigates, drawing on 60 in-depth interviews with Chilean professionals in law, medicine, and engineering.
